引言:微服務架構(gòu)的分布式追蹤需求
隨著企業(yè)數(shù)字化轉(zhuǎn)型的深入,微服務架構(gòu)因其靈活性、可擴展性成為主流選擇。然而,服務間的調(diào)用鏈路復雜化、性能監(jiān)控難、故障定位慢等問題也隨之凸顯。分布式追蹤系統(tǒng)通過記錄請求在多個服務間的流轉(zhuǎn)路徑和耗時,成為解決這些挑戰(zhàn)的核心工具。作為中國電信旗下的云服務品牌,天翼云憑借其技術(shù)積累和資源優(yōu)勢,為微服務架構(gòu)下的分布式追蹤提供了高效、安全的解決方案。
天翼云在微服務架構(gòu)中的核心優(yōu)勢
天翼云在分布式追蹤場景下的優(yōu)勢主要體現(xiàn)在四個方面:
1. 高性能網(wǎng)絡基礎(chǔ):依托中國電信覆蓋全國的骨干網(wǎng)絡,天翼云提供低延遲、高帶寬的云內(nèi)通信能力,確保追蹤數(shù)據(jù)采集與傳輸?shù)膶崟r性。
2. 全棧監(jiān)控能力:天翼云APM(應用性能監(jiān)控)服務支持從基礎(chǔ)設施到應用層的全鏈路監(jiān)控,與微服務框架(如Spring Cloud、Dubbo)深度集成,實現(xiàn)零代碼侵入的追蹤接入。
3. 安全可信的架構(gòu):通過資源隔離、數(shù)據(jù)加密傳輸、權(quán)限分級管控等功能,保障追蹤數(shù)據(jù)在采集、存儲和分析全流程的安全性,滿足企業(yè)級合規(guī)要求。
4. 彈性擴展能力:天翼云容器服務(如Kubernetes托管集群)與分布式追蹤系統(tǒng)無縫結(jié)合,支持動態(tài)擴縮容,應對業(yè)務流量波動帶來的數(shù)據(jù)壓力。
天翼云分布式追蹤系統(tǒng)的配置實踐
步驟一:部署追蹤組件
通過天翼云控制臺一鍵部署開源或自研的追蹤組件(如SkyWalking、Jaeger),天翼云提供預置的容器鏡像和自動化配置模板,大幅降低部署復雜度。例如,使用天翼云容器引擎(CT-YCE)快速創(chuàng)建追蹤服務集群,并自動配置負載均衡與健康檢查。
步驟二:集成微服務應用
在微服務項目中引入天翼云提供的Agent SDK(支持Java、Go、Python等主流語言),通過配置中心動態(tài)注入追蹤參數(shù)。天翼云APM支持與Nacos、Consul等注冊中心聯(lián)動,自動識別服務拓撲關(guān)系。
步驟三:配置數(shù)據(jù)存儲與分析
選擇天翼云數(shù)據(jù)庫(如TeleDB for Elasticsearch)作為追蹤數(shù)據(jù)存儲后端,利用其SSD存儲優(yōu)化和冷熱數(shù)據(jù)分層能力,平衡查詢性能與成本。同時,結(jié)合天翼云大數(shù)據(jù)平臺進行離線分析,生成服務依賴圖與性能基線報告。
步驟四:實現(xiàn)可視化與告警
通過天翼云APM的可視化面板,實時查看服務調(diào)用鏈路、錯誤率、響應時間等關(guān)鍵指標。設置智能告警規(guī)則(如99分位延遲超閾值),聯(lián)動天翼云消息隊列(CMQ)通知運維人員,并支持自動觸發(fā)擴容策略。

天翼云方案的差異化價值
相比自建追蹤系統(tǒng),天翼云方案具備顯著優(yōu)勢:
? 成本優(yōu)化:按需付費模式避免前期硬件投入,存儲與計算資源可獨立彈性伸縮,降低閑置浪費。
? 運維簡化:天翼云提供全托管式服務,自動處理組件升級、漏洞修復、備份恢復等運維操作,釋放開發(fā)團隊精力。
? 生態(tài)整合:與天翼云日志服務、API網(wǎng)關(guān)、消息隊列等產(chǎn)品深度打通,實現(xiàn)追蹤數(shù)據(jù)與日志、流量的關(guān)聯(lián)分析,提升排障效率。
總結(jié)
在天翼云的支持下,企業(yè)能夠快速構(gòu)建高可用、高性能的分布式追蹤系統(tǒng),有效解決微服務架構(gòu)中的可視化監(jiān)控與運維難題。天翼云的高性能網(wǎng)絡、全棧監(jiān)控工具鏈、安全防護體系及彈性資源調(diào)度能力,為分布式追蹤提供了從數(shù)據(jù)采集到智能分析的全生命周期支撐。通過選擇天翼云方案,企業(yè)不僅能提升系統(tǒng)可觀測性,還能降低運維復雜度,加速業(yè)務創(chuàng)新迭代,真正實現(xiàn)云原生架構(gòu)的價值釋放。

kf@jusoucn.com
4008-020-360


4008-020-360
